Rolex. The name conjures images of luxury, precision, and unwavering reliability. But beyond the glittering showcases and high-end boutiques lies a rich history deeply intertwined with military establishments across the globe. While Rolex doesn't explicitly market a line of "tactical" watches, the brand's legacy of supplying robust and dependable timepieces to armed forces worldwide has cemented its place in the hearts of military enthusiasts and watch collectors alike. This article explores Rolex's military connections, examining specific models, their use in various armed forces, and the enduring appeal of these timepieces in the modern tactical watch market.

Rolex Military: A Legacy Forged in Time

Rolex's association with military organizations isn't a recent phenomenon; it's a legacy built over decades of supplying watches that could withstand the harshest conditions and most demanding environments. This wasn't simply a matter of supplying off-the-shelf models; often, Rolex worked closely with military procurement officers to develop and refine timepieces specifically tailored to their needs. This collaboration resulted in the creation of some of the most iconic and sought-after Rolex models today.

One of the most celebrated examples is the Rolex Milsub, originally produced for the British Ministry of Defense (MOD). The Milsub, short for "Military Submariner," is a testament to Rolex's commitment to creating a tool watch of exceptional durability and water resistance. These watches, often featuring specific markings and modifications requested by the MOD, were issued to British divers and special forces units, enduring rigorous testing and proving their worth in the depths of the ocean. The Milsub's legacy continues to resonate today, with collectors eagerly seeking out original examples and appreciating the watch's historical significance. The specific features requested by the MOD, often subtle variations from standard Submariners, are meticulously documented and analyzed by enthusiasts, adding another layer of intrigue to the Milsub's mystique. The story of the Milsub is more than just a watch; it's a narrative of collaborative design, rigorous testing, and unparalleled performance in extreme conditions.

Beyond the Milsub, Rolex's military connections extend to other notable models. The Turn-O-Graph, with its distinctive rotating bezel, found favour with the U.S. Air Force's Thunderbird aerobatic squadron. The Turn-O-Graph's robust construction and clear readability made it a suitable companion for pilots performing high-speed maneuvers and demanding aerial acrobatics. Its ability to accurately time events, coupled with its resistance to the G-forces experienced during flight, solidified its reputation as a reliable and practical instrument for airmen. The Thunderbird connection, although less documented than the Milsub's, adds another dimension to Rolex's military heritage, highlighting the brand's adaptability in providing timepieces for diverse branches of the armed forces.
